    The case for booking is strongest for travelers who want a Kanazawa meal plan with clear opening windows. Dinner runs from 5–9 PM on open evenings, while Friday, Saturday, Sunday also add lunch from 11:30 AM–2 PM. Wednesday is closed. For anything more specific, including menu structure, pricing, seating, allergies, or group handling, confirm with the venue before committing.
